Conversions are mostly for the Prius, with a few for the Ford Escape/Mercury Mariner hybrid SUVs. The easiest conversions are for 2004-2008 Prius (not 2001-2003 Prius) and the Ford Escape/Mercury Mariner Hybrid. Drivers of converted cars have received high levels of cooperation from dealer service departments so far.

1974 was the high-water markby a lot for Pinto sales, with well over a half-million built that year. For 1975, Pinto sales dropped to below 250,000 as Civics , Rabbits , B210s and Corollas increasingly lured away American car shoppers.
